Perennial emerges as possible buyer for UEL
It has submitted proposal as part of a consortium; UEL and Perennial stocks surge by about 5 per cent
Published Thu, Jun 1, 2017 · 09:50 PM
Singapore
UNITED Engineers Ltd (UEL) and its subsidiary WBL Corp Ltd are once again poised to be sold, and the proposed buyer is Perennial Real Estate.
UEL shares jumped to as high as S$2.78 before closing at S$2.76, up 13 cents or 4.9 per cent. Perennial also surged, to S$0.90, up 4.5 cents or 5.3 per cent.
